The invention discloses a method for treating black and odorous water by utilizing sunlight, comprising the following steps: S1, preparing a nitrogen-doped titanium dioxide photocatalyst and a silica fixing plate; S2, loading the nitrogen-doped titanium dioxide photocatalyst on a On the silica fixing plate, the density of the silica fixing plate is close to that of water and floats on the water; S3. Use sunlight to irradiate the surface of the silica fixing plate attached to the titanium dioxide, and the titanium dioxide absorbs sunlight and undergoes an electronic transition to generate "electron" ‑hole pair”, the pollutants in the black and odorous water are adsorbed and oxidized in the “electron-hole pair”, decomposed into non-toxic products such as carbon dioxide and released. The titania photocatalyst is loaded on the silica fixing plate, so that the nitrogen-doped titania photocatalyst can be immersed in water for a long time without falling off, and the silica fixing plate plays the role of supporting the titania photocatalyst and improves the work of the catalyst time and optimize governance capabilities. |
